Merge branch 'for-linus' of git://git.kernel.dk/linux-block
Pull block layer fix from Jens Axboe: "Just one patch in this pull request, fixing a regression caused by a 'mathematically correct' change to lcm()" * 'for-linus' of git://git.kernel.dk/linux-block: block: fix blk_stack_limits() regression due to lcm() change
